Dr. Carl George Morin passed away with family at his side on Thursday, March 7, 2019 at age 75 in Ottawa, Canada. Carl was born and raised in Brunswick, resided on Lincoln Street and graduated from Brunswick High in 1961. He then moved to Ottawa to pursue his studies as a medical doctor and remained in Ottawa permanently to practice medicine retiring a few years ago. Carl frequently returned to Maine to visit old friends and family. Carl was the dear son of the late Maurice Morin and Violette Rancourt of Brunswick. He was the beloved husband of the late Sylvianne Morin and the loving father of his son Dean Morin. He is fondly remembered by his brother, Dr. Marc Morin of Laguna Breach, California, who also was from Brunswick. Carl will be kindly remembered by many nieces, nephews, friends, and neighbors who could always rely on him to lend them a helping hand. A Funeral Mass celebrating Carl’s life was held in Ottawa. Burial will follow this summer. Donations can be made to the Midcoast Humane Society in Brunswick.
